Here are five of the many top South Island attractions you could visit as you drive around the South Island at your own pace.

1. Queenstown is a well known resort town that has everything a tourist could want. It’s New Zealand most popular tourist destination and is considered the adventure capital of the country. In Queenstown, you can go jet boating or bungee jumping. You can experience hang gliding, hot air ballooning and rafting. It’s also one of the leading Southern Hemisphere destinations for skiing, with Coronet Peak and the Remarkables right on the doorstep.

2. Fiordland National Park is a spectacular part of New Zealand that is also a world heritage site and one of the country’s largest national parks. Fiordland is in the south west of the South Island and boasts a rich array of wildlife such as deer, seals, dolphins, birds and kiwis. The vegetation and geography of Fiordland are also hard to beat. You can drive to the beautiful Lake Manapouri, do a little mountain climbing and even stop at one of the many campsites for an overnight stay.

3. The coastal town of Kaikoura is unsurpassed for its marine adventure opportunities. It’s on the east coast of the South Island between Christchurch and Picton and is overlooked by snow capped mountains. Kaikoura is renowned for its year round whale watch tours, giving visitors the chance to see several species of whale. You can also swim with dolphins and seals.

4. A drive over to Punakaiki on the west coast is a must for the South Island visitor. Punakaiki is a place of gorgeous natural scenery. It’s also the home to the Pancake Rocks and the Blow holes and is a great place to take the family. The volcanic Pancake Rocks are stacked on top of each other and surrounded by blow holes which give a spectacular display at high tide. The area is known for its variety of walks for people of all ages and the short walk to the rocks and blow holes is even suitable for elderly and disabled people.

5. Marlborough Sounds is one of the most beautiful and peaceful parts of New Zealand. It’s located at the very top of the South Island, between Cloudy Bay and Tasman Bay, and is easy to access with a self drive rental car. To get to the sounds themselves, you travel by boat from Waikawa. A day in the sounds is a wonderful opportunity to enjoy your time sailing, snorkelling or diving in an unspoilt wonderland.
